Campus eLearning Landscapes

Over the past two years, campus faculty have been working with T4 to describe the state of eLearning (and eTeaching) at each respective university. Together with the descriptions of System wide collaborative groups, these seven landscapes make up a cultural mosaic.

The purpose of investing time in developing these landscapes and surveying faculty and students, is to better inform university and System planners about the experience, needs and accomplishments of students and faculty within academic programs. The following links lead to the current landscape for each campus. These can be reviewed prior to the Spring '12 Summit and are a foundation for discussions there.
